Adidas Futurecraft Electrical Wire Boost

The adidas Futurecraft initiative is one of the most exciting technological advancements in the sneaker world today because it promotes the concept of ‘upcycling’, or in simpler terms, recycling waste to create not just wearable sneaker models, but must-have entities that push the footwear industry forward. So what’s next from the three stripes’ environmentally conscious creations? According to Sneaker Freaker, the next adidas Futurecraft offering could be completely comprised of recycled electrical wire.

Today we get a teaser image of the offering, as the shoe features a full-length Boost outsole unit while the concept dons a slip-on upper woven with thin strands of electrical wiring. It’s not quite the Parley Ultra Boost given the sparse upper, but it’s definitely an exciting advancement. Check out a full image below and stay tuned for more updates right here on Sneaker News.
